Manziel has had quite the year since winning the Heisman trophy as a freshman for the first time in history and although he made headlines for that accomplishment months ago, the only press he seems to get leading up to the upcoming season is about partying and other off the field antics, including getting tossed out of a University of Texas frat party.

According to ESPN.com, Manziel was spotted at a Texas party and a video was posted on the website SB Nation of him getting yelled at and thrown out of the party with one person screaming "get the f*ck out". The SB Nation Texas blog "Burnt Orange Nation" posted the video and some of the people at the party posted pictures and messages on Twitter about him being at the party and also being thrown out. The website said that Manziel was quickly tossed from the party after he showed up and he also was seen in a pink polo shirt covered in beer after someone possibly spilled one on him and he just missed getting hit by a can on his way out as well.

Following the video of the party, pictures were posted of Manziel at another party in Austin over the weekend wearing a Tim Tebow jersey from the New York Jets and partying at a fraternity daytime event. Manziel tweeted out "just win baby" and something about "double digit wins" and championships in response to his Texas party antics and clearly he is continuing the behavior that he has done all year after winning the Heisman, including when he was seen at basketball games, gambling and partying.
